Powder properties
| Chemical Type | Epoxy-Polyester |
| Area of usage | Automotive mechatronic components and systems |
| Related Specifications | Brose 587000-110 / Group 2 |
| Appearance | Smooth |
| Gloss level (60°) | 52 ± 4 GU |
| Colour | Black |
| Recommended Film Thickness (µm) | 80 ± 40 µm |
| Density (g/cm3) | 1.46 ± 0.03 |
| Gel time (at 200 °C) | 36 – 54sec |
| Coverage at 60 µ Coverage at 80 µ | 93.0 g/m2 or 10.8 m2/kg 124.0 g/m2 or 8.1 m2/kg |
| Application | Corona Only – Electrostatic (30 – 100 kV) |
| Storage | Under dry, cool (<25°C) conditions |
| Shelf life | At least 12 months from production date |
| Curing schedule (at object temperature) | 10 minutes at 180°C (please see curing window) |
Mechanical Tests
| Adhesion | DIN EN ISO 2409 | Gt 0 |
| Erichsen cupping | DIN EN ISO 1520 | ≥ 5 mm |
| Buchholz indentation | DIN EN ISO 2815 | > 80 |
| Cylindrical mandrel | DIN EN ISO 1519 | ≤ 6 mm |
Application
MT-A1230 powders can be applied by manual or automatic electrostatic spray equipment. It is recommended that for consistent application and appearance product be fluidized during application. Unused powder can be reclaimed using suitable equipment and recycled through the coating system.
Pre-treatment
Steel surfaces to be coated must be clean and free from grease. For maximum protection it is essential to pre-treat components prior to the application of MT-A1230. Iron Phosphate and Zinc Phosphate of ferrous metals improve corrosion resistance.
